Abstract

The present invention relates to an amorphous alloy and a method for manufacturing thereof. The amorphous alloy according to the present invention includes has a chemical formula of Ni 100-a-b-c-d-e-f Nb a Zr b Ti c Ta d M e I f , wherein the M is at least one selected from a group of Sn and Si, wherein the I is at least one selected from a group of C and O, and wherein the a, b, c, d, e, and f are satisfied with the compositions of 10.0 wt %≦a≦25.0 wt %, 5.0 wt %≦b≦25.0 wt %, 5.0 wt %≦c≦10.0 wt %, 0.0 wt %≦d≦25.0 wt %, 0.0 wt %≦e≦6.5 wt %, 0.0 wt %≦f≦0.5 wt %, respectively.

Claims

exact text as granted — not AI-modified
1 . The amorphous alloy having a chemical formula of Ni 100-a-b-c-d-e-f Nb a Zr b Ti c Ta d M e I f ,
 wherein the M is at least one selected from a group of Sn and Si, wherein the I is at least one selected from a group of C and O, and wherein the a, b, c, d, e, and f are satisfied with the compositions of 10.0 wt %≦a≦25.0 wt %, 5.0 wt %≦b≦25.0 wt %, 5.0 wt %≦c≦10.0 wt %, 0.0 wt %≦d≦25.0 wt %, 0.0 wt %≦e≦6.5 wt %, 0.0 wt %≦f≦0.5 wt %, respectively.   
     
     
         2 . The amorphous alloy of  claim 1 , wherein Vickers microhardness of the amorphous alloy is 1000 kgf/mm 2  or more, and strength of the amorphous alloy is in a range from 2500 MPa to 4000 MPa. 
     
     
         3 . The amorphous alloy of  claim 1 , wherein the amorphous alloy is used as a material for a bipolar plate of a fuel cell.
